| Review : | Ok, this perhaps the silliest idea for a sci-fi story I have seen that is actually pulled off somewhat successfuly. I find it hard to believe that any phenomenon could cause a ship to shrink that much- what happens to their mass? Still, if you don't look too hard at the details, then its an enjoyable- if very silly- episode. | ||

| Review : | Honey, I shrunk the Runabout! This episode was very silly, but good fun. I loved seeing the Rubicon whizzing around inside the Defiant. Somehow, out of this silly premise, they created a good story. Some things were not quite right, for instance O'Brien and Bashir not wearing space suits to leave the ship, and I'm not sure why they didn't catch that one. Incidentally,they could have avoided having the Defiant going on a science mission simply by digging out the old Obarth model and saying that the Defiant is acting as escort. However, we can forgive them that because in the scheme of things the sheer insanity of it all covered it up. Silly or not, it was certainly an enjoyable hour of television. | ||
